ICD-10 diagnosis code

D69.9 Haemorrhagic condition, unspecified

This page in Swedish

D69.9 is the ICD-10 code for Haemorrhagic condition, unspecified. It is a four-character subcategory of D69 (Purpura and other haemorrhagic conditions), the most specific level in the WHO edition. It belongs to the block D65–D69 (Coagulation defects, purpura and other haemorrhagic conditions) in Chapter III, Diseases of the blood and blood-forming organs and certain disorders involving the immune mechanism.

D69.9 in national editions

Countries report with their own edition of ICD-10. Most keep the WHO code and add more specific codes beneath it.

NorwayICD-10-NO

D69.9Uspesifisert blødningstilstand

DenmarkICD-10-DK

DD699Blødningstendens UNS

FinlandICD-10-FI

D69.9Määrittämätön verenvuototila

GermanyICD-10-GM

D69.9Hämorrhagische Diathese, nicht näher bezeichnet

FranceICD-10-FR

D69.9Affection hémorragique, sans précision

NetherlandsICD-10-NL

D69.9hemorragische aandoening, niet-gespecificeerd

United StatesICD-10-CM

D69.9Hemorrhagic condition, unspecified
